From 1982 to 1989 a music festival was held every summer at the Bedford Springs Resort. Artists from all over the world performed in concert there. We are delighted to have inaugurated a new summer concert series in 2007 in the same tradition and the same Pennsylvania county, but in a different location. This summer we will again have our concerts under the Festival tent at the picturesque living history site Old Bedford Village. We will hold two concerts in July 2009:

July 11 – Pittsburgh’s famed River City Brass Band will present a concert at 7:30 p.m. The mission of the River City Brass Band is to revive and keep alive the grass-roots tradition of the American brass band. Every performance features the witty and insightful commentary of Music Director and Conductor Denis Colwell.

July 25 – The Pennsylvania Centre Orchestra, which delighted audiences last summer, will return with a program featuring Handel’s Water Music, Bach’s Violin Concerto in A Minor, Mozart’s Cassation No. 2, and Schubert’s Symphony No. 5.
